Self-Serving Bias
A cognitive bias that leads individuals to attribute their successes to internal factors while blaming external factors for their failures.
Personal Failures
Instances where an individual fails to meet their own standards or expectations, impacting their perception of self-worth or ability to succeed.
External Causes
Factors outside an individual's or organization's control that can affect outcomes or performance.
Internal Causes
Factors within an individual or organization that influence behavior, decisions, or outcomes, often related to personal abilities, emotions, or characteristics.
